Possible Causes of Water Damage to Wooden Floors
Water damage to wooden floors in Trinity, Alabama, often begins with unexpected events such as burst pipes or leaking appliances. When plumbing issues occur, water can seep into the flooring, causing warping, swelling, and discoloration over time. These leaks may be hidden behind walls or beneath the flooring, making it challenging to detect early on.
Another common cause is flooding from heavy rains or storm surges that overwhelm drainage systems. When water infiltrates the home, it can quickly saturate wooden surfaces, leading to extensive damage if not addressed promptly. Moisture trapped beneath the surface can promote mold growth and structural weakening, posing safety risks for residents.

How do I know if my wooden floors are water-damaged?
Signs include warping, buckling, stains, or a musty smell. If your floors feel soft or spongy underfoot, it indicates moisture intrusion. An expert assessment can accurately diagnose water damage and recommend the best actions.
Can damaged wooden floors be repaired or do they need replacement?
Many cases of water-damaged floors can be restored through professional drying, sanding, and refinishing. Severely warped or rotten wood may require partial or full replacement to ensure safety and stability. Our team will evaluate your situation and advise on the most effective solution.
